Xpertia Opens Its Curated Journal Directory to Readers Worldwide
The Xpertia journal directory is now open to the public, giving researchers, students, and librarians a single place to discover peer-reviewed scholarship across the disciplines we serve.
From the outset, we made a deliberate choice: to grow our directory by curation rather than by count. Each journal on the Xpertia platform is organised as an expert-led scholarly community with a clearly defined scope, transparent editorial policies, and standards-aligned metadata. We would rather be known for the rigour of the journals we host than for how many we can list.
Built for discovery
The directory is designed to help you find work that matters and trust what you find:
- Discipline-first browsing so related fields and emerging areas sit together, not buried in a generic feed.
- Clear journal profiles covering aims and scope, editorial board, policies, and author guidance.
- Standards-aligned metadata with open export endpoints (OAI-PMH, DOAJ, and KBART) so libraries and indexers can harvest our records cleanly.
- Unified search across journals and articles, available from anywhere on the site.
